你查询的IP:[59.32.36.92]  地理位置:中国–广东–河源

最新查询116.1.79.91 60.63.99.52 121.8.64.99 60.194.3.59 119.4.87.73 119.62.92.2 58.14.22.70 210.82.75.7 116.60.24.6 59.32.36.92 116.76.6.1 202.20.120.243 210.14.112.126 117.128.72.3 203.148.139.184 118.178.222.105 119.41.228.36 119.176.106.172 202.153.48.88 124.220.183.56 120.52.19.224 202.165.176.43 125.104.200.180 221.136.134.162 202.38.158.228 202.160.176.152 59.191.115.144 202.152.176.242 58.100.16.125 220.154.206.72 116.255.128.70